
Contact us
About company
AllPets Vets is an independent vet practice with surgeries in Prestatyn & Rhyl, North Wales. We're dedicated to ensuring the best lives for your pets.
GB 84 grange road
Not verified company
AllPets Vets is an independent vet practice with surgeries in Prestatyn & Rhyl, North Wales. We're dedicated to ensuring the best lives for your pets.